Serial founder and personal data rights champion Padraig O'Leary spoke to us about the future of personal data rights and controls, and how the battle can be won for both end-users and organisations who are willing to embrace building the kind of responsible data capabilities that respects user privacy.

Padraig discussed the implications of privacy's UI problem, as well as some useful meditations on how customers can assess how their data  can be better protected, whether it's on Facebook, WhatsApp or enterprise-level data structures.
 
Padraig's work with Query Layer helps companies create sound data rights infrastructures to offer their customers control and transparency over their data.
